时变对象模糊控制稳态性能的提高

IMPROVING OF STEADY STATE PERFORMANCE OF TIME——VARING PROCESSES IN FUZZY CONTROL

  • 摘要: 本文提出了两种提高模糊控制稳态精度的方法.一种方法是分档控制,暂态时用“粗调”控制器以加快响应速度,稳态时用“细调”控制器以提高稳态精度.另一种方法是通过推知被控对象的慢变规律,然后根据这个规律补偿对象增益的慢变以得到恒定的输出.对一个参数慢时变的二阶被控对象的仿真实验验证了上述方法的有效性,稳态精度大为提高,抗干扰性增强.

     

    Abstract: Two methods to improve the steady state accuracy are proposed in this paper.One is multistage control which applies"rough"controller to accelerate the response speed in transient state and uses"precise" controller to improve the steaty state accuracy. By acquiring the time-varing pattern,the othermethod compensates the variation of process to get one fixed out put.The usefulness of thess methods is demonstrated by a simulation example on a two-order process with slowly time-varing parameters. The control system have good steady state feature and strong rijection ability to disturbances.
